Lenovo IdeaPad S10 Netbook Features

  • 1.6GHz Intel N270 Atom Processor
  • 1GB (200-Pin) DDR2 SO-DIMM Memory
  • 160GB 5400RPM Serial ATA Hard Drive, 802.11b/g Wireless Connectivity
  • 10.1″ (1024×600) 16:9 LED Display, Intel GMA950 Graphics
  • Windows 7 Starter Edition, Up to 6 Hours of Battery Life

Small and light, the Lenovo S10 netbook comes in a variety of eye catching colors and designs.

Lenovo U150 11.6 Inch Netbook

Again they call it a laptop, but we call it a netbook. The. Lenovo U150 11.6-Inch netbook comes with Windows 7 Premium.

This is an excellent machine no matter what you call it and it made our list for best 11.6 inch netbooks. It is one of our favorites.

It features an 11.6″ 1366×768 LED Display (16:9); Intel GMA 4500MHD Graphics, 1.2GHz Intel Celeron SU2300 Dual Core Processor, 2GB DDR2 SO-DIMM Memory. 160GB SATA Hard Drive (5400RPM); 802.11 b/g, and Windows 7 Home Premium.

This is a very usable machine. Those of you familiar with the Atom processors will be pleasantly surprised with the performance when moving up to this dual core machine. Its fast and battery efficient and has a lovely keyboard. Thanks to the combination of an Ultralow Voltage Celeron processor from Intel and the latest technologies from Lenovo, the ultra-thin IdeaPad U150 notebook features long battery life, is just .5” thin and weighs just 3.31 lbs, yet it delivers a brilliant Windows 7 experience.
